If Whimsical Gowns Are This Year's Biggest Red Carpet Trend, We're On Board
Fitting with the surrealist theme of Dior’s Haute Couture show earlier today as part of Haute Couture Fashion Week, “Le Bal Surrealiste” drew some of the show’s high-profile guests to a surrealist-style masquerade. With a guest list including famous fashion bloggers, models, and some of the most stylish celebrities today, it’s no surprise the outfits worn at the ball were far from ordinary. Keeping with the theme of Dior’s show and party, most dressed in whimsical gowns that fit with the surrealist background of the event. Complete with a backdrop of checkered floors and floating body parts, carried over from the show, the atmosphere was perfect for experimental fashion choices, and we’re glad to say we weren't let down.
